Latex 是個複雜可是很強大的排版工具,在 MAC 系統上若是不想安裝 3G 大的 MacTex 的話,能夠試試 BasicTex。git
<!--more-->github
安裝
MacTex 安裝包很是大,並且自帶了不少圖形應用。我更喜歡用命令行,因此我選擇 BasicTex。使用 Homebrew 安裝很是簡單,一條命令便可。工具
brew cask install basictex
安裝完還不能直接使用,還須要把 texlive 添加到環境變量中,才能找到相關的命令。post
export PATH=/usr/local/texlive/2017basic/bin/x86_64-darwin:$PATH
而後就是安裝相關的包,以及更新包。spa
sudo tlmgr update --self --repository http://mirrors.tuna.tsinghua.edu.cn/CTAN/systems/texlive/tlnet sudo tlmgr install latexmk --repository http://mirrors.tuna.tsinghua.edu.cn/CTAN/systems/texlive/tlnet
安裝包的時候推薦使用清華的 CTAN 鏡像,否則的話下載速度慢地讓你懷疑人生。命令行
使用
下面編譯一個簡歷 PDF,首先到網上找到喜歡的模板。好比我下載了 https://github.com/billryan/resume 這個模板。進入文件夾,執行下面的命令就能夠編譯了。code
xelatex resume-zh_CN.tex
若是編譯失敗,提示說缺乏某些包。好比:get
! LaTeX Error: File `nth.sty' not found.
那麼去搜索一下它被包含在哪一個包中,好比 nth.sty 就是包含在 genmisc 中。那麼使用 tlmgr
安裝便可。it
sudo tlmgr install genmisc